Rovio partners with Zappar to bring you the Angry Birds Explore App!

Through the magic of AR, users can step inside various locations of Bird Island and discover all the fun and excitement it has to offer.

As a UX Designer, I faced the challenge of managing this project with full ownership, providing a continuous stream of feedback to the Rovio Team, while also fulfilling the role of Game Designer.

Working closely with the Creative Director and Stakeholder I have involved the whole team in the creative process, empowering the team to contribute to shape this AR experience where the users can choose to decorate their own personal beach hut, play fun mini games and explore the island in full AR view. Users can purchase new and fun additions to their island and hut by earning special Anger Coins through the gameplay. Further bridging the gap between digital and physical, Angry Birds Explore comes with a scanning feature that allows users to scan special Bird Codes to help unlock content. These Bird Codes can be found on official merchandise of The Angry Birds Movie 2 or partner brand products such as Chupa Chups, PEZ, and many others.

The idea was to open the experience with a cinematic 360° view of the Bird Island to give an overview of the map. To help with the onboarding, I’ve adopted a character Red who will guide the users by breaking the 4th wall.

a1.jpg

To make the Island accessible to be navigated, whether the user is in the right environment to launch the AR mode and avoiding to provide too much onboarding, I’ve proposed to fake the AR experience by having the 3D Island model floating on the screen with a fake tracking texture projected below.

At this point the user will be prompted to tap on the available experience or unlock a new experience through scanning a code.

a2.jpg

If the user decides to visit the Hut in AR mode, onboarding will be shown.

a3.jpg

To introduce a soft currency and an Anger Meter I’ve suggested to run a mini game that will suddenly interrupt Red that was welcoming the user in to the Hut, requesting the help of the user to get rid of the pigs that are invading the Hut.

a4.jpg

Is a quick mini game where the user has to point the device to the pigs and tap on them to collect points. The collected points will be converted through the anger meeter in soft currency.

Red will continue onboarding directing the user to the item store were a mystery box will be given for free and the user will be taught on  how to place items into the Hut and interact with them.

a5.jpg

Once the user tap on the Mystery Box this will open unveiling the first collectable item which is the Mirror. At this point an icon of the Mystery Box will be placed on-screen with a countdown providing a quick access to the Mystery Box that potentially would give to the user a daily reward.

a6.jpg

Interacting with the Mirror will direct the user to a photo-feature, were is possible to take pictures/selfies with the collected characters.

Also the Mirror would get an on-screen icon to provide a quick access to the photo-feature section.

a7.jpg

Red will end the tutorial showing the user how to enter the edit mode with a tap and hold action on the item that the user wish to change of position. In the edit mode is possible to take a snapshot of the collected item that can be shared on socials.
